Career Path

Here's a breakdown of the roles and their respective responsibilities featured in the 3D pie chart: - **Data Scientist**: These professionals focus on extracting valuable insights from energy consumption and geospatial data. They're responsible for creating predictive models, developing machine learning algorithms, and performing statistical analysis. - **GIS (Geographic Information System) Specialist**: These experts use geospatial data and tools to analyze and visualize patterns in energy consumption, infrastructure, and other relevant factors. They're responsible for creating maps, conducting spatial analysis, and maintaining GIS databases. - **Energy Analyst**: These analysts focus on assessing energy demand, efficiency, and sustainability for various industries and sectors. They're responsible for evaluating energy usage patterns, identifying inefficiencies, and recommending alternative energy strategies. - **Power Systems Engineer**: These engineers design, develop, and optimize power systems for energy generation, transmission, and distribution. They're responsible for ensuring the reliability, efficiency, and safety of power systems in line with industry standards and regulations. - **Renewable Energy Consultant**: These professionals advise businesses, governments, and individuals on renewable energy solutions and strategies. They're responsible for evaluating renewable energy resources, conducting feasibility studies, and recommending appropriate technologies and practices. - **Smart Grid Engineer**: These engineers design, implement, and maintain smart grid systems that enhance energy efficiency, reliability, and sustainability. They're responsible for integrating advanced technologies like sensors, automation, and data analytics into power systems.
